Falcons Defeat Alverno

MILWAUKEE, Wis. – The CUW women's soccer team picked up another three points in the Northern Athletics Collegiate Conference on Saturday. The Falcons picked up a 6-0 victory to improve to 9-2-2 on the year and 6-1-1 in the NACC.

Senior Jordan Lafferty (Surprise, Ariz.) started the scoring in the 10th minute off assists from senior Selena Esten (Cedarburg, Wis.) and sophomore Isabella Rapp (Grafton, Wis.).

Five minutes later, Selena Esten scored the first of two goals in three minutes with sophomore Sheridan Dorge (Winnipeg, Man.) and Isabella Rapp adding the assists on the respective goals.

Squeezing in between the Esten goals was a goal from senior Isabel Downs (Menomonee Falls, Wis.) from senior Karoline Haugland (Bergen, Norway).

CUW finished with goals from Sarah Klopp ad Shay Lange in the 26th and 43rd minutes.

The goal for Lange was her first collegiate goal.

Sophomore Brooke Braga (Belgium, Wis.) netted a save in her eighth shutout of the season.

The Falcons look to extend the winning streak on Wednesday against Marian.
